Naushabah Khan vs Dr Neil Shastri-Hurst

A side-by-side comparison of voting participation, party rebellion, topic focus, and recent voting overlap.


Voting alignment

Naushabah Khan and Dr Neil Shastri-Hurst voted the same way 2% of the time, based on 344 shared comparable votes.

8 same votes 336 different votes 344 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
